Goldman Sachs Group Inc
FINANCIAL SERVICES · CAPITAL MARKETS · USA
The Goldman Sachs Group, Inc., is an American multinational investment bank and financial services company headquartered in New York City. It offers services in investment management, securities, asset management, prime brokerage, and securities underwriting. It also provides investment banking to institutional investors.
Miami International Holdings, Inc.
FINANCIAL SERVICES · CAPITAL MARKETS · USA
Miami International Holdings, Inc. (MIAX) is a prominent player in the global financial services sector, recognized for operating the Miami International Exchange, which serves institutional investors in the options and derivatives markets.
